Abraham Markland Obituary

Sunrise: July 5, 1950 | Sunset: May 19, 2025 Abraham Markland, age 74, of Allentown, passed away peacefully on Monday, May 19, 2025. Abraham was a devoted father, beloved grandfather, loyal companion, friend, and passionate Philadelphia Eagles fan whose presence lit up every room he entered. Born on July 5, 1950 in Drapers, Portland, Jamaica, Abraham was known for his hardworking spirit, big heart, and love for his community. He spent many years working in construction, where he took pride in his craft and helped build more than just structures, he built relationships and left a lasting impact wherever he worked. He provided for his family, helping others, always leading with strength, integrity, and humor. Abraham was also a mentor and role model to many young people in the community through his earlier years of coaching with the LCYA Bulldogs. Whether on the field or in life, he believed in discipline, teamwork, and lifting others up. His players and fellow coaches will remember him for his commitment, his tough love, and his unforgettable sense of humor. Family was everything to Abraham. He is survived by his loving partner of 16 years, Deborah and her family; his sons Dennis, Atiba, Reginald, Nathanael, his daughters Shellane, Fiona and Kanika, his wealth of grandchildren, nieces and nephews, his older sister Doriteh, who will forever cherish his wisdom, laughter, and the love he so freely gave. He is also remembered by the mothers of his children, Yvonne, Veda, Melessa, and Marcia, who each shared meaningful chapters of his life and legacy. He leaves behind a legacy of resilience, compassion, and loyalty that will live on through everyone who knew him. Abraham was a diehard Eagles fan through and through. His home was a shrine to the Birds, filled with memorabilia, team pride, and endless game day excitement. One of the greatest joys of his life was witnessing the Eagles' Super Bowl victories, moments that brought him immeasurable happiness and pride. He bled green and flew high for his team, always. A celebration of Abraham's life will be held on Friday, May 30, 2025 at 11 AM at Bachman, Kulik & Reinsmith Funeral Homes, P.C.,1629 Hamilton Street, Allentown, PA 18102. A calling hour will be held from 10-11 AM Friday in the funeral home. All are welcome to attend and honor the life of a man who meant so much to so many. In lieu of flowers, the family asks that you wear your Eagles green and black in his memory and share a story, a photo, or a toast in his honor. "Fly, Eagles Fly," Pops.
